Brake Pad Essentials for Your Honda Civic
Brake pads are a crucial component of the Honda Civic’s braking system, responsible for generating the friction necessary to slow down and stop the vehicle effectively. When it comes to choosing the right brake pads for your Honda Civic, there are several key factors to consider.
Quality is paramount when selecting brake pads for your Honda Civic. Opting for high-quality brake pads ensures optimal performance, durability, and most importantly, safety. Genuine OEM brake pads are recommended to maintain the intended braking performance of the vehicle.
Another important aspect to consider is the type of brake pads that best suit your driving needs. Ceramic brake pads are favored for their quieter operation, lower dust production, and better heat dissipation compared to semi-metallic pads. However, semi-metallic pads are known for their superior stopping power and performance under high-stress conditions.
Regular maintenance and inspection of your Honda Civic’s brake pads are essential to ensure they are functioning properly. Signs of wear such as squeaking noises, reduced braking responsiveness, or visible thinning of the pads indicate the need for replacement. It’s recommended to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ines on brake pad replacement intervals to keep your Honda Civic’s braking system in top condition.

Installation And Maintenance Tips
In order to ensure optimal performance and longevity of your brake pads for your Honda Civic, proper installation and maintenance are crucial. When installing new brake pads, it is important to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ines and recommendations to ensure a secure fit and proper function. Improper installation can lead to safety hazards and reduced braking efficiency.
Regular maintenance is essential for the upkeep of your brake pads. Inspect them periodically for wear and tear, and replace them promptly if they are worn down beyond a safe level. Keeping an eye on the brake fluid level and quality is also important, as contaminated or low brake fluid can impact braking performance.
Another key maintenance tip is to regularly check the brake calipers and rotors for any signs of damage or wear. Neglecting these components can lead to uneven wear on your brake pads and compromise their effectiveness. Additionally, proper brake system bleeding should be done as part of your maintenance routine to ensure the system is free of air bubbles and functions smoothly.
By following these installation and maintenance tips, you can help extend the life of your brake pads, maintain optimal braking performance, and most importantly, ensure the safety of yourself and others on the road.

Frequently Asked Questions
What Are The Top Factors To Consider When Choosing Brake Pads For A Honda Civic?
When choosing brake pads for a Honda Civic, it’s essential to consider the material of the brake pads. Ceramic brake pads offer quieter performance and less dust compared to semi-metallic pads, which provide better stopping power. Additionally, the driving style and environment should be taken into account. If you do a lot of city driving or heavy braking, semi-metallic pads may be a better choice for durability. Lastly, make sure the brake pads are compatible with your Honda Civic model for optimal performance and safety.
Are Ceramic Brake Pads Better Than Semi-Metallic Brake Pads For A Honda Civic?
Both ceramic and semi-metallic brake pads have their advantages, but for a Honda Civic, ceramic brake pads are generally considered better. Ceramic brake pads produce less dust, resulting in cleaner wheels and reduced maintenance. They also offer quieter operation and better performance in normal driving conditions. However, semi-metallic brake pads may provide better stopping power in extreme conditions like towing or spirited driving. Ultimately, the choice between ceramic and semi-metallic brake pads depends on the driver’s priorities and driving habits.
How Can I Tell When It’S Time To Replace The Brake Pads On My Honda Civic?
You can tell it’s time to replace the brake pads on your Honda Civic when you hear a high-pitched squealing noise when braking. This noise is typically the result of a metal wear indicator rubbing against the brake rotor. Another sign is reduced braking performance or a vibrating sensation when you apply the brakes. Regularly inspecting your brake pads visually for thickness can also help determine when it’s time for a replacement. It’s crucial to address worn brake pads promptly to ensure your safety on the road and prevent further damage to the braking system.

What Are Some Common Issues To Look Out For When Changing Brake Pads On A Honda Civic?
When changing brake pads on a Honda Civic, common issues to look out for include worn or damaged brake hardware that may need to be replaced, such as caliper bolts or sliders. Additionally, ensuring that the caliper pistons are properly compressed and that the brake fluid is topped off and bled if necessary are important steps to prevent brake system malfunctions. It is also essential to follow the manufacturer’s recommendations for brake pad replacement and torque specifications to maintain optimal braking performance and safety.
